2 · The bowl [7] is driven by an electric motor and a V-belt [3] transmission drive. Power is transferred to the conveyer [8] by means of a gearbox [9]. An efficient back drive system is fitted to provide the necessary differential speed between the bowl and the conveyer. The sun wheel shaft of the gearbox is used to control the differential speed.

Get Price2019-12-10 · CALCULATION OF BOWL HEAD OR DISCHARGE HEAD For vertical turbine pumps, discharge head equals bowl head minus lift and internal pump loss. It can be shown as: hD = hB - hL - hP Where hD = Discharge head. Pressure gauge reading in PSI multiplied by 2.31 for fresh cool water. hB = Bowl head. Get Price2 · Differential Speed Calculation. Three decanter parameters determine the differential speed of the scroll versus the bowl. These are (1) Bowl Speed, (2) Sun-Wheel Shaft Speed, and (3) Gearbox Ratio. Formula. Differential Speed = (Bowl Speed – Sun Wheel Shaft Speed) / Gear-Box Ratio.
